xchat-gnome (1:0.18-2ubuntu4.1) hardy-proposed; urgency=low

  * debian/patches/90_from_svn_fix_away_back_command.patch
    - Updated patch to svn 2630. Corrects previous patch 'away' conflict.
    - Variable decleration movement to allow return from function
      on_nickname_clicked() if session is NULL prior to any further
      processing. (LP: #153526)
  * debian/patches/50_fix_file_set_signal_connect.patch:
    - new patch, fixes the preferences dialog connecting on the wrong signal
      and hence eating all the cpu and memory, closes: #476762.
